What Sets Top Nashville Firms Apart
The leading civil engineering companies in Nashville distinguish themselves through a blend of technical mastery, regulatory fluency, and client communication. Firms that thrive here understand Middle Tennessee's unique soil conditions, karst topography, and floodplain challenges. This regional expertise allows them to anticipate obstacles before they become costly delays.
Reputation is another key differentiator. Established firms build trust by delivering projects on time and within budget while maintaining transparent communication with developers, municipalities, and stakeholders. Many top companies also invest in advanced technologies such as Building Information Modeling, drone-based surveying, and 3D terrain analysis to improve accuracy and efficiency.
Core Services Offered by Leading Firms
Most reputable civil engineering firms in Nashville offer a comprehensive suite of services. These typically include land development and site design, transportation engineering, water resources and stormwater management, structural engineering, and land surveying. Many firms also provide construction administration, ensuring that designs are executed correctly in the field.
Land development remains a cornerstone service given Nashville's residential and commercial boom. Engineers assess property feasibility, design grading and drainage plans, and coordinate utility layouts. Transportation-focused firms contribute to the region's ongoing efforts to ease congestion and improve mobility, designing intersections, roadways, and pedestrian infrastructure that support a growing population.
Industry Trends Shaping the Field
Sustainability has become a defining trend among Nashville's engineering community. Firms increasingly incorporate green infrastructure, permeable pavements, and low-impact development strategies to manage stormwater and reduce environmental strain. Clients now expect designs that balance growth with responsible land stewardship.
Digital transformation is equally influential. The adoption of cloud-based collaboration platforms, real-time data collection, and automated design software has streamlined workflows and reduced errors. Firms that embrace these tools deliver faster turnarounds and more resilient designs, giving them a competitive edge in a crowded market.
